Am I Too Old for Dental Implants? Age Myths Debunked

 

If you’re older and wondering if dental implants are right for you, the good news is that age alone isn’t a reason to rule them out. Dental implants have helped many older adults regain the comfort and confidence of a full smile, significantly improving their daily lives.

It’s a common myth that implants aren’t suitable for seniors. However, the key factor isn’t your age, but your overall health and jawbone condition. Many seniors successfully receive dental implants, finding that implants drastically improve their comfort and enjoyment of life.

One major benefit for older adults is improved nutrition. Missing teeth or uncomfortable dentures can make it hard to chew healthy foods like fruits, vegetables, or meats. Dental implants function just like natural teeth, allowing you to eat your favorite foods comfortably, improving overall health and energy.

Another significant advantage is that dental implants help maintain your facial structure. Without teeth, the jawbone gradually shrinks, making your face appear older. Implants stimulate the bone, preserving its shape and preventing premature aging of your facial features.

Dental implants also offer greater convenience and less maintenance than dentures. There’s no need to remove them overnight or use messy adhesives. You simply care for implants like your natural teeth—by brushing, flossing, and regular dental checkups.
